The Valuations Manager/Senior Manager will lead the valuation and financial modelling activities across the Groups investment portfolio ensuring accurate transparent and timely fair value assessments in line with Group policies. The role provides strategic analytical support to portfolio management finance and strategy teams informing critical decisions on capital allocation performance measurement and Total Shareholder Return (TSR). Acting as a technical expert and governance anchor the incumbent will ensure consistency rigor and integrity in all valuation and value reporting practices across the Groups investments.
Lead and execute comprehensive valuations of portfolio companies new investments and divestments using DCF market comparables precedent transactions and NAV-based methodologies.
Develop and maintain robust financial models to support fair value estimation sensitivity analysis and TSR calculations.
Manage the Groups periodic valuation cycle ensuring methodological consistency proper documentation and audit readiness.
Contribute to the enhancement of Group-wide valuation frameworks governance procedures and policy standards.
Provide analytical insights on value creation performance attribution and TSR trends to senior management and relevant committees.
Collaborate with Portfolio Management Strategy and Finance teams to integrate valuation perspectives into deal assessments capital allocation and performance reporting.
Track market dynamics sector benchmarks and macroeconomic factors impacting portfolio valuations.
Prepare concise valuation reports summaries and presentations for senior management and the Board.
